Glad you had fun! They're always a good show.
There are some decent soundboard shows from the Reflektor tou, including an outdoor show they did in LA in 2013, and a whole show in Minneapolis that was streamed on the radio in 2014. Dimeadozen should have the LA one on it.
Haven't had as much luck finding shows for this tour, outside of a few video rips from festival dates. Try the livebootlegconcert.blogspot.com site for something along those lines.
